2.單選題

HeimpliedthatthePresidenthadliedand()obstructedjustice.

問(wèn)題1選項(xiàng)

A.nonetheless

B.however

C.thereby

D.likewise

【答案】C

【解析】連詞辨析,考查語(yǔ)句之間聯(lián)系的把握。nonetheless“盡管如此”;however“然而”;thereby“因此”;likewise“同樣地”。句意:他暗示道:總統(tǒng)說(shuō)謊了,并且因此使事情變得不公正。選項(xiàng)C符合題意。

16.單選題

Amtrak(美國(guó)鐵路客運(yùn)公司)wasexperiencingadownswinginridership(客運(yùn)量)alongthelinescomprisingitsrailsystem.OfmajorconcerntoAmtrakanditsadvertisingagencyDDBNeedham,werethelong-distancewesternrouteswhereridershiphadbeendecliningsignificantly.Atonetime,trainsweretheonlypracticalwaytocrossthevastareasofthewest.Trainswerefast,veryluxurious,andquiteconvenientcomparedtootherformsoftransportationexistingatthetime.However,timeschangeandtheautomobilebecameAmerica'sstandardofconvenience.Also,airtravelhadeasilyestablisheditselfasthefastestmethodoftravelinggreatdistances.Therefore,thetaskforDDBNeedhamwastoencourageconsumerstoconsiderotheraspectsoftraintravelinordertochangetheirattitudesandincreasethelikelihoodthattrainswouldbeconsideredfortravelinthewest.

Twoportionsofthetotalmarketweretargeted:1)anxiousfliers—thoseconcernedwithsafety,relaxation,andcleanlinessand2)travel-lovers—thoseviewingthemselvesasrelaxed,casual,andinterestedinthetravelexperienceaspartoftheirvacation.Theagencythendevelopedacampaignthatfocusedontravelexperiencessuchasfreedom,escape,relaxation,andenjoymentofthegreatwesternoutdoors.Itstressedexperiencesgainedbyusingthetrainsandportrayedwesterntraintripsaswonderfuladventures.

Advertisementsshowedpicturesofthebeautifulscenerythatcouldbeenjoyedalongsomeofthemorefamouswesternroutesandemphasizedtheromanticnamesofsomeofthesetrains(EmpireBuilder,etc.)Theseadswerestrategicallyplacedamongfamily-orientedTVshowsandprogramsinvolvingnatureandAmericainordertomosteffectivelyreachtargetaudiences.Resultswereimpressive.TheEmpireBuilder,whichwasfocusedoninonead,enjoyeda15percentincreaseinprofitsonitsChicagotoSeattleroute.

1.What'stheauthorspurposeinwritingthispassage?

2.ItcanbeinferredfromthepassagethatthedropinAmtrakridershipwasduetothefactthat().

3.Toencourageconsumerstotravelbytrain,DDBNeedhamemphasized().

4.Thetrainadswereplacedamongfamily-orientedTVprogramsinvolvingnatureandAmericabecause().

5.Accordingtothepassage,theEmpireBuilderenjoyedanincreaseinridershipandprofits

because().

問(wèn)題1選項(xiàng)

A.Toshowtheinabilityoftrainstocompetewithplaneswithrespecttospeedandconvenience

B.TostresstheinfluenceoftheautomobileonAmerica'sstandardofconvenience

C.Toemphasizethefunctionoftravelagenciesinmarketpromotion

D.Toillustratetheimportantroleofpersuasivecommunicationinchangingconsumerattitudes

問(wèn)題2選項(xiàng)

A.trainswerenotsuitableforshortdistancepassengertransportation

B.trainswerenotthefastestandmostconvenientformoftransportation

C.trainswerenotasfastandconvenientastheyusedtobe

D.trainscouldnotcompetewithplanesintermsofluxuryandconvenience

問(wèn)題3選項(xiàng)

A.thefreedomandconvenienceprovidedontrains

B.thepracticalaspectsoftraintravel

C.theadventurousaspectsoftraintrips

D.thesafetyandcleanlinessoftraintrips

問(wèn)題4選項(xiàng)

A.theycouldfocusonmeaningfultravelexperiences

B.theycouldincreasetheeffectivenessoftheTVprograms

C.theirprofitscouldbeincreasedbysome15percent

D.mosttravel-loversandnervousflierswerebelievedtobeamongtheaudiences

問(wèn)題5選項(xiàng)

A.theattractivenessofitsnameandroutewaseffectivelyadvertised

B.itprovidedanexcitingtravelexperience

C.itspassengerscouldenjoythegreatwesternoutdoors

D.itwaswidelyadvertisedinnewspapersandmagazinesinChicagoandSeattle

【答案】第1題:D

第2題:B

第3題:C

第4題:D

第5題:A

【解析】第1題:1.作者意圖題。本文主要講述了美國(guó)鐵路客運(yùn)公司為應(yīng)對(duì)飛機(jī)和汽車(chē)的競(jìng)爭(zhēng)所采取的應(yīng)對(duì)策略,Amtrak將焦急的飛行者和旅游愛(ài)好者視為目標(biāo)群體,然后對(duì)其進(jìn)行廣告的投放,最終取得一定效果。故作者的意圖是強(qiáng)調(diào)廣告的勸說(shuō)性功能在改變消費(fèi)者態(tài)度方面的作用。故D項(xiàng)正確。

2.推理判斷題。由第一段“However,timeschangeandtheautomobilebecameAmerica'sstandardofconvenience.Also,airtravelhadeasilyestablisheditselfasthefastestmethodoftravelinggreatdistances.然而,時(shí)代變了,汽車(chē)成為了美國(guó)方便的標(biāo)準(zhǔn)。而且,航空旅行很容易就成為長(zhǎng)途旅行最快的方法?!笨芍绹?guó)鐵路客運(yùn)量下降主要是由于汽車(chē)和飛機(jī)的出現(xiàn),火車(chē)不再是最快且最方便的交通方式。故B項(xiàng)正確。

3.細(xì)節(jié)事實(shí)題。由第二段“Itstressedexperiencesgainedbyusingthetrainsandportrayedwesterntraintripsaswonderfuladventures.它強(qiáng)調(diào)了乘坐火車(chē)所獲得的體驗(yàn),并將西方火車(chē)旅行描述為美妙的冒險(xiǎn)?!笨芍狣DBNeedham強(qiáng)調(diào)火車(chē)旅行的冒險(xiǎn)性。故C項(xiàng)正確。

4.細(xì)節(jié)事實(shí)題。由最后一段“Theseadswerestrategicallyplacedamongfamily-orientedTVshowsandprogramsinvolvingnatureandAmericainordertomosteffectivelyreachtargetaudiences.這些廣告被戰(zhàn)略性地放置在以家庭為導(dǎo)向的涉及自然和美國(guó)的電視節(jié)目中,以便最有效地觸及目標(biāo)觀(guān)眾?!笨芍@些廣告投放主要是為了能讓目標(biāo)觀(guān)眾看到,而前面已經(jīng)提及目標(biāo)觀(guān)眾是travel-lovers和fliers。故D項(xiàng)正確。

5.推理判斷題。由最后一段“Advertisementsshowedpicturesofthebeautifulscenerythatcouldbeenjoyedalongsomeofthemorefamouswesternroutesandemphasizedtheromanticnamesofsomeofthesetrains(EmpireBuilder,etc.)廣告展示了一些更著名的西部路線(xiàn)沿線(xiàn)可以欣賞的美麗風(fēng)景的圖片,并強(qiáng)調(diào)了這些火車(chē)的浪漫名字(帝國(guó)建造者等)?!笨芍蹏?guó)建造者號(hào)列車(chē)的客流量上升是源于列車(chē)的名字和廣告中宣稱(chēng)的路線(xiàn)和風(fēng)景。故A項(xiàng)正確。

18.單選題

MuchofCanada’sforestryproductiongoestowardsmakingpulpandpaper.AccordingtoCanadianPulpandPaperAssociation,Canadasupplies34%oftheworld’swoodpulpand49%ofitsnewsprintpaper.Ifthesepaperproductscouldbeproducedinsomeotherway,Canadianforestscouldbepreserved.Recently,apossiblealternativewayofproducingpaperhasbeensuggestedbyagriculturalistsandenvironmentalists:aplantcalledhemp.

Hemphasbeencultivatedbymanyculturesforthousandsofyears.Itproducesfiberwhichcanbemadeintopaper,fuel,oils,textiles,food,andrope.Forcenturies,itwasessentialtotheeconomiesofmanycountriesbecauseitwasusedtomaketheropesandcablesusedonsailingships;colonialexpansionandtheestablishmentofaworld-widetradingnetworkwouldnothavebeenfeasiblewithouthemp.Nowadays,ships’cablesareusuallymadefromwireorsyntheticfibers,butscientistsarenowsuggestingthatthecultivationofhempholdberevivedfortheproductionofpaperandpulp.Accordingtoitsproponents,fourtimesasmuchpapercanbeproducedfromlandusinghempratherthantrees,andmanyenvironmentalistsbelievethatthelarge-scalecultivationofhempcouldreducethepressureonCanada’sforests.

However,thereisaproblem:hempisillegalinmanycountriesoftheworld.Thisplant,sousefulforfiber,rope,oil,fuelandtextiles,isaspeciesofcannabis,relatedtotheplantfromwhichmarijuanaisproduced.Inthelate1930s,amovementtobanthedrugmarijuanabegantogatherforce,resultingintheeventualbanningofthecultivationnotonlyoftheplantusedtoproducethedrug,butalsoofthecommercialfiber-producinghempplant.Infact,marijuanacannotbeproducedfromthehempplant,sinceitcontainsalmostnoTHC(theactiveingredientinthedrug).

Inrecentyears,amovementforlegalizationhavebeengatheringstrength.Itisconcernedonlywiththehempplantusedtoproducefiber;thisgroupwantstomakeitlegaltocultivatetheplantandsellthefiberfoepaperandpulpproduction.

1.WhyispulpandpaperproductionimportanttoCanada?

2.Whywastheplanthempessentialtoworld-widetradeinthepast?

3.Whydoagriculturaliststhinkthathempwouldbebetterforpaperproductionthantrees?

4.Whywashempbanned?

5.“Accordingtoitsproponents,fourtimesasmuchpapercanbeproducedfromlandusinghempratherthantrees.”Whatdoes“proponents”mean?

問(wèn)題1選項(xiàng)

A.Canadaneedstofindawaytouseallitssparewood.

B.Canadapublishesalotofnewspapersandbooks.

C.PulpandpaperexportisamajorsourceofincomeforCanada.

D.HempisatraditionalplantofCanada.

問(wèn)題2選項(xiàng)

A.Ship’sropesweremadefromit.

B.Hempwasaveryprofitableexport.

C.Hempwasusedasfuelforships.

D.Hempwasusedasfoodforsailors.

問(wèn)題3選項(xiàng)

A.Itischeapertogrowhempthantocutdowntrees.

B.Morepapercanbeproducedfromthesameareaofland.

C.Hempproduceshigherqualitypaper.

D.Itcauseslesspollutionoftheenvironment.

問(wèn)題4選項(xiàng)

A.Itisrelatedtothemarijuanaplant.

B.Itcanbeusedtoproducemarijuana.

C.Itwasnolongerausefulcrop.

D.Itwasdestructivetotheland.

問(wèn)題5選項(xiàng)

A.Peoplewhoareagainstsomething.

B.Peoplewhosupportsomething.

C.Peopleinchargeofsomething.

D.Peoplewhodoresearchonsomething.

【答案】第1題:C

第2題:A

第3題:B

第4題:A

第5題:B

【解析】1.客觀(guān)細(xì)節(jié)題。由題干可以定位到文章第一段第二句AccordingtoCanadianPulpandPaperAssociation,Canadasupplies34%oftheworld’swoodpulpand49%ofitsnewsprintpaper.(根據(jù)加拿大紙漿和紙制品協(xié)會(huì)的數(shù)據(jù),加拿大提供全世界34%的木漿和49%的新聞紙。),說(shuō)明加拿大的紙漿和紙制品出口量大,是加拿大重要的收入來(lái)源。因此C選項(xiàng)“紙漿和紙張的出口是加拿大的一個(gè)主要收入來(lái)源”正確。A選項(xiàng)“加拿大需要找到一種方法來(lái)使用其所有的閑置木材”,由原文可知,人們是希望保護(hù)森林資源,所以A錯(cuò)誤。B選項(xiàng)“加拿大出版了大量的報(bào)紙和書(shū)籍”在文中沒(méi)有提及,所以B錯(cuò)誤。D選項(xiàng)“大麻是加拿大的一種傳統(tǒng)植物”表述與問(wèn)題無(wú)關(guān),所以D錯(cuò)誤。

2.客觀(guān)細(xì)節(jié)題。由題干可以定位到文章第二段第三句Forcenturies,itwasessentialtotheeconomiesofmanycountriesbecauseitwasusedtomaketheropesandcablesusedonsailingships(幾個(gè)世紀(jì)以來(lái),它對(duì)許多國(guó)家的經(jīng)濟(jì)至關(guān)重要,因?yàn)樗挥糜谥圃旆系睦K索和纜繩),說(shuō)明它對(duì)許多國(guó)家的經(jīng)濟(jì)來(lái)說(shuō)舉足輕重是因?yàn)樗梢杂脕?lái)制造纜繩。因此A選項(xiàng)“船用繩索是由它制成的”正確。B選項(xiàng)“大麻是利潤(rùn)豐厚的出口產(chǎn)品”,C選項(xiàng)“大麻被用作船只的燃料”,D選項(xiàng)“大麻被用作水手的食物”在文中均沒(méi)有提及,所以B,C,D錯(cuò)誤。

3.客觀(guān)細(xì)節(jié)題。由題干可以定位到文章第二段最后一句Accordingtoitsproponents,fourtimesasmuchpapercanbeproducedfromlandusinghempratherthantrees,andmanyenvironmentalistsbelievethatthelarge-scalecultivationofhempcouldreducethepressureonCanada’sforests.(根據(jù)其支持者的說(shuō)法,使用大麻而不是樹(shù)木可以在土地上生產(chǎn)四倍多的紙,許多環(huán)保人士認(rèn)為,大麻的大規(guī)模種植可以減輕加拿大森林的壓力。),說(shuō)明大麻造紙的優(yōu)勢(shì)在于產(chǎn)紙量大,從而減少樹(shù)木的砍伐量,保護(hù)環(huán)境。因此B選項(xiàng)“同樣面積的土地可以生產(chǎn)更多的紙”正確。A選項(xiàng)“種植大麻比砍伐樹(shù)木要便宜”,C選項(xiàng)“大麻生產(chǎn)的紙張質(zhì)量更高”,D選項(xiàng)“它對(duì)環(huán)境造成的污染較少”在文中均沒(méi)有提及,所以A,C,D錯(cuò)誤。

4.客觀(guān)細(xì)節(jié)題。由題干可以定位到文章第三段第一、二句However,thereisaproblem:hempisillegalinmanycountriesoftheworld…relatedtotheplantfromwhichmarijuanaisproduced.(然而,有一個(gè)問(wèn)題:大麻對(duì)于世界上的許多國(guó)家來(lái)說(shuō)是非法的……與生產(chǎn)大麻毒品的植物有關(guān)。),說(shuō)明大麻被禁是因?yàn)樗蜕a(chǎn)大麻毒品的植物有關(guān)。因此A選項(xiàng)“與生產(chǎn)大麻毒品的植物有關(guān)”正確。B選項(xiàng)“可以用來(lái)生產(chǎn)大麻”,由原文可知,大麻不能從大麻植物中提取,所以B錯(cuò)誤。C選項(xiàng)“不再是一種有用的作物”,由原文可知,大麻有很多作用,所以C錯(cuò)誤。D選項(xiàng)“對(duì)土地有破壞性”在文中沒(méi)有提及,所以D錯(cuò)誤。

5.語(yǔ)義推測(cè)題。由題干可以定位到文章第二段最后一句Accordingtoitsproponents,fourtimesasmuchpapercanbeproducedfromlandusinghempratherthantrees(根據(jù)其支持者的說(shuō)法,使用大麻而不是樹(shù)木可以在土地上生產(chǎn)四倍多的紙),前一句說(shuō)到環(huán)境學(xué)家們提議用大麻代替樹(shù)木造紙,介紹了大麻造紙有什么好處,可以推斷出“proponents”在文中是指“支持這一建議的人”。因此B選項(xiàng)“支持某事的人”正確。A選項(xiàng)“反對(duì)某事的人”,C選項(xiàng)“負(fù)責(zé)某事的人”,D選項(xiàng)“對(duì)某事做研究的人”均不符合題意,所以A,C,D錯(cuò)誤。
